Transaction 68a77644c6b0539114908bcec2a5bcef642db65207f72561224b603a9b43b582
1 Input
1 Output
-
68a77644c6b0539114908bcec2a5bcef642db65207f72561224b603a9b43b582:0
- value
- 344237
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2c127a8adfd7e4cadc3c45a07234ff32e41904e3 OP_EQUAL
- address
- 35i3nuUgBSQujkqUxe77vjvYJ8X6GN3pFe